7142@section Indenting Directives
7143@cindex Indenting Directives
7144@cindex Indenting #pragma
7145@comment !!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!
7146
7147Sometimes you may want to indent particular preprocessor directives
7148(e.g. @code{#pragma}) as though they were statements. To do this,
7149first set up @code{c-cpp-indent-to-body-directives} to include the
7150directive name(s), then enable the ``indent to body'' feature with
7151@code{c-toggle-cpp-indent-to-body}.
7152
7153@defopt c-cpp-indent-to-body-directives
7154@vindex cpp-indent-to-body-directives (c-)
7155This variable is a list of names of CPP directives (not including the
7156introducing @samp{#}) which will be indented as though statements.
7157Each element is a string, and must be a valid identifier. The default
7158value is @code{("pragma")}.
7159
7160If you add more directives to this variable, or remove directives from
7161it, whilst ``indent to body'' is active, you need to re-enable the
7162feature by calling @code{c-toggle-cpp-indent-to-body} for these
7163changes to take effect@footnote{Note that the removal of directives
7164doesn't work satisfactorally on XEmacs or on very old versions of
7165Emacs}.
7166@end defopt
7167
7168@defun c-toggle-cpp-indent-to-body
7169@findex toggle-cpp-indent-to-body (c-)
7170With @kbd{M-x c-toggle-cpp-indent-to-body}, you enable or disable the
7171``indent to body'' feature. When called programmatically, it takes an
7172optional numerical argument. A positive value will enable the
7173feature, a zero or negative value will disable it.
7174
7175You should set up @code{c-cpp-indent-to-body-directives} before
7176calling this function, since the function sets internal state which
7177depends on that variable.
7178@end defun
